Product Overview
The HP 787336-001 is a 400GB 2.5-inch Solid State Drive designed for enterprise environments. It utilizes a 12Gb/s SAS interface for high-speed data transfer and features MLC NAND flash for enhanced performance and endurance.

Product Description
The HP 787336-001 Solid State Drive offers a substantial 400GB of storage capacity, making it suitable for demanding enterprise applications that require fast data access and high throughput. Its 12Gb/s SAS interface ensures robust connectivity and efficient data transfer rates, crucial for server environments where performance is paramount. Built with MLC (Multi-Level Cell) NAND flash technology, this SSD is engineered for a balance of performance, endurance, and cost-effectiveness. MLC NAND provides a good lifespan for mixed workloads, making it a reliable choice for various server roles, including application servers, database servers, and storage arrays. The 2.5-inch form factor allows for easy integration into standard drive bays within HP ProLiant servers and other compatible systems. This drive is optimized for enterprise workloads, delivering consistent performance under heavy loads and reducing latency compared to traditional hard disk drives. Its design emphasizes reliability and data integrity, essential for mission-critical operations. The hot-plugging capability further enhances its suitability for enterprise deployments, allowing for drive replacement or addition without system downtime.
